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8268966 686721 55776778
06627344988 39673
06627344988 39673
19011036 02949 273 144940 624823
All about undefined
Interested in learning more?
06627344988 39673
19011036 02949 273 144940 624823
See more
95884 37674638 10
48261 813497520 1085230
See more
76813047847 439802
00 1737 39766364 30
See more